Ochs' chosen instrument in his quest for excellence was Carr Van Anda, the icily intellectual managing editor who once spotted a mathematical error in an Albert Einstein lecture that the Times was about to print. Einstein gratefully acknowledged the mistake. Van Anda also had an eye for circulation-building stunts, such as the Times's sponsorship of polar expeditions by Commodore Robert Peary and Roald Amundsen...

Together, Ochs and Van Anda made the Times a Victorian paradigm of probity and thoroughness, emphasizing diplomatic and national political reporting and eschewing titillating ac counts of crime and scandal. But not all crime and scandal...
